.row-hero{height:288px;}.mod-hero{position:absolute;top:0;left:0;opacity:1;}.ie .mod-hero{filter:alpha(opacity=100);zoom:1;}.ie8 .mod-hero{-ms-filter:"progid:DXImageTransform.Microsoft.Alpha(Opacity=100)";}.mod-hero h1{position:absolute;top:54px;left:20px;margin:0;width:260px;text-align:center;font-size:26px;color:#000;line-height:23px;font-family:'AcuraBlissExtraBoldRegular';}.mod-hero p{position:absolute;top:104px;left:20px;width:260px;text-align:center;font-size:13px;color:#000;line-height:18px;font-family:'AcuraBlissBoldRegular';}.mod-hero-m2{display:none;}.mod-hero-m3{display:none;}.mod-hero-panel{position:absolute;top:259px;left:327px;z-index:2;}.mod-hero-panel li{float:left;margin:0 5px 0 0;}.mod-hero-panel li a{display:block;overflow:hidden;width:17px;height:17px;background:url(/static/img/global/btn-numbers.png) no-repeat 0 1px;text-indent:-9999px;}.mod-hero-panel li.item-2 a{background-position:0 -34px;}.mod-hero-panel li.item-3 a{background-position:0 -69px;}.mod-hero-panel li.item-1 a.current{background-position:0 -105px;}.mod-hero-panel li.item-2 a.current{background-position:0 -142px;}.mod-hero-panel li.item-3 a.current{background-position:0 -179px;}#mod-login a{color:#FFF;}#form-login .fieldset{position:relative;padding:0 0 10px 0;}.ie #form-login .fieldset{padding:0 0 10px 0;}#form-login .field{float:left;}#form-login .field-1{margin:0 12px 0 0;width:107px;}#form-login .field-1 input{width:99px;}#form-login .field-2{width:109px;}#form-login .field-2 input{width:101px;}.ie7 #input-remember{position:relative;top:2px;left:-4px;margin-left:-6px;}.ie8 #input-remember{position:relative;top:-1px;}#form-login .form-actions{position:relative;margin:-27px 0 0 175px;}.ie8 #form-login .form-actions{margin-top:-22px;}#btn-login span{padding:0 4px 0 8px;}#mod-login .login-helper{margin:10px 0 0 0;}#mod-login .login-helper li{margin:0 0 3px 0;}#login-error{margin:0 0 5px 0;font-size:11px;}#mod-register{position:relative;}#mod-register p,#mod-register ul{margin-bottom:15px;}#mod-register ul{width:155px;}#mod-register .btn-verisign{position:absolute;top:87px;right:15px;}#mod-credit{float:none;clear:both;margin:8px 0 0 10px;padding:15px 0;width:695px;height:117px;background:url(/static/img/global/mod-credit-bg.jpg) no-repeat 0 0;}.ie #mod-credit{zoom:1;}#mod-credit:after{display:block;visibility:hidden;clear:both;height:0;content:".";}#mod-credit .calculators,#mod-credit .lease-finance,#mod-credit .apply-credit{float:left;margin:0 20px;width:191px;}#mod-credit .calculators{width:168px;}#mod-credit .apply-credit{width:214px;}#mod-credit ul li{margin:8px 0 0 0;}#mod-credit ul li.first{margin-top:0;}#mod-credit ul li a{text-decoration:none;color:#FFF;}#mod-credit ul li a:hover{text-decoration:underline;}#mod-credit .link-action-1{margin:0 0 8px 0;}#offers-list{height:200px;}#offers-list ul{padding:0 10px 0 0;}#offers-list ul li{margin:0 0 18px 0;line-height:14px;}#offers-list ul li a{font-weight:bold;}#mod-locate-dealer{margin:0 0 0 25px;padding:13px 0 0 0;height:119px;background:url(/static/img/content/locate-dealer-car.jpg) no-repeat 117px 32px;color:#000;}#mod-locate-dealer h3{margin:0 0 2px 0;font-size:11px;}#mod-locate-dealer label{display:block;margin:0 0 5px 0;font-size:10px;}#form-locate-dealer .field-1{width:112px;}#form-locate-dealer .field-1 .input-text{margin:0 0 7px 0;}#form-locate-dealer .field-1 input{width:106px;}#mod-hp-banner a,{display:block;}#mod-hp-banner{padding:1px 0 0 1px;}#home .row-2{margin:0 0 0 8px;width:697px;height:134px;background:url(/static/img/global/mod-banner-locate-bg.png) no-repeat 0 0;}#home .row-2 .col-3{width:422px;}#home .row-2 .col-4{width:275px;}
